Job description

As a trusted global manufacturer, we combine long-term stability with continuous innovation. By investing heavily in our people, technology, and operations, we empower our teams to drive measurable growth.

We are hiring for a Senior Financial Analyst who enjoys partnering with operations, turning financial data into actionable insights, and helping leadership make strategic business decisions. This role will serve as a key business partner to manufacturing leadership by providing financial planning, forecasting, reporting, and analysis that supports operational excellence and long-term growth.

The ideal candidate is analytical, detail-oriented, and comfortable working in a dynamic manufacturing environment where they can influence business performance through data-driven decision making.

Responsibilities:
  • Lead the monthly forecasting, annual budgeting, and long-range planning processes.
  • Analyze financial results, identify key trends, and provide variance analysis with actionable recommendations.
  • Prepare and present monthly financial reporting packages for senior leadership.
  • Partner closely with plant operations, supply chain, and business leaders to improve financial performance and drive strategic initiatives.
  • Monitor manufacturing costs, inventory, margins, and operational KPIs.
  • Support cash flow forecasting and working capital initiatives.
  • Assist with month-end close activities and ensure financial reporting accuracy.
  • Analyze capital investments, operational initiatives, and business opportunities through financial modeling.
  • Support intercompany accounting and reporting activities.
  • Develop and improve financial models, dashboards, and reporting tools to enhance business visibility.
  • Participate in special projects and process improvement initiatives across the finance organization.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or's degree in Finance, Accounting, Economics, or a related field.
  • 4+ years of Financial Planning & Analysis, Corporate Finance, or Financial Analyst experience.
  • Manufacturing industry experience strongly preferred.
  • Strong understanding of budgeting, forecasting, financial modeling, and variance analysis.
  • Advanced Microsoft Excel skills; experience with ERP systems and Power BI or similar reporting tools is a plus.
  • Ability to communicate financial information clearly to both finance and non-finance stakeholders.
  • Strong analytical, organizational, and problem-solving skills.
  • Self-motivated professional who thrives in a collaborative, fast-paced environment.
